#43bbfd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#43bbfd is composed of 26.3% red, 73.3% green and 99.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.5% cyan, 26.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 201.3 degrees, a saturation of 97.9% and a lightness of 62.7%. #43bbfd color hex could be obtained by blending #86ffff with #0077fb. Closest websafe color is: #33ccff.

Shades and Tints of #43bbfd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000406 is the darkest color, while #f2faff is the lightest one.
